Drakeposting, featuring the rapper's reactive shots from his 'Hotline Bling' video, resonates because it perfectly captures common, relatable emotions. Its versatility in adapting to countless scenarios keeps fans coming back for more meme creativity.
Doge has become an iconic figure in meme culture with its Shiba Inu face and hilariously broken English captions. Fans love the positivity and humor Doge brings to their feeds, making it a meme that never seems to age.
